Except for that Ashley never WAS racist. She never idealizes humans as being superior to aliens, she never argues that aliens are lesser beings. On Virmire she has no complaint working with the Salarian team and even volunteers for the job. She also hopes for improved relations between Humans and Quarians thanks to Tali helping with Saren. She also despises groups like Terra Firma and will vocalize strongly against them. Also despite showing hostility to Liara, she still notably shows sympathy towards her in regards to the death of her mother (hinting to Shepard to go talk to Liara because 'it's gotta hurt').

In total, the only really noteworthy thing Ashley does is mention that she doesn't think humans should rely on aliens as allies because she imagines that, when push comes to shove every race will look out for the interests of their own over others. She argues not to mistreat aliens or turn them down as allies but not to also expect aliens to help out in a crisis and instead should be prepared and capable to do things like this on their own.
This is a mindset that comes from her family name being ground through the dirt due to her granfather being the only human ever to surrender to an alien race.

And furthermore, it is a mindset that she can move on from.
